> I wish to substitute this physical RS232 line with a bluetooth connection,
> without changing the Windows software on the PC (and the software on the
> target), except for the device names. Is it possible ?

It is possible, but I still don't know what you really wanna do. Replace
some serial port is not a detailed description.

> Which bluez tools should I run on the init script ?

Besides hcid and sdpd, nothing more. But you must write a program that
accepts connections on RFCOMM and that also registers a service record
for your serial port.
